## Reviewing Lanternkit changes

Lanternkit is our shared component library. Versioning rules: breaking prop changes bump major, new components bump minor, visual-only fixes bump patch. Reviewers should reject PRs that change a component's public API without a changeset file. Release CI signs each published tarball, and the signer reads its credential from the build env. The release env file needs this line:

sealed setting: LEDGER_TOKEN5=6d086

Alert: PixelWipe EXIF scrub failure rate above threshold.

Fires when more than 2% of uploaded images in a 10-minute window retain GPS or serial tags after the PixelWipe pass. Usual cause: a new camera vendor format the parser doesn't recognize. Do not silence; leaked location data is a privacy incident. Triage steps, sample payloads, and the vendor-format matrix are documented on the internal page below.

wiki page, yafop-tajep: https://sonarqube.ordinio.corp/job

# Break-Glass: Locale Config Service

Hey support folks — sometimes a customer's dates render as `MM/DD` when they expect `DD/MM`, and the fix lives in the Tindercrest locale service. Normally engineering handles it, but if it's 3am and invoices are wrong in three countries, you can break glass. This grants 30 minutes of write access to locale overrides; everything is logged and reviewed next morning, so don't be shy but don't be sloppy either. Unlock the emergency console with the passphrase below.

unlock words, baguf-badug: aldath-ralwyn-gilath-oliys-sorius-raleth-pelmir-praeth-lamix-druvan-siliel-fraax-queniel